For 5-6 weeks, I consistently lost 1-2 pounds per week. I was doing great! I was exercising and eating right. With no change in my diet but a boost in exercise (started 30DS, sometimes I walk also but not always), suddenly, at the end of last week--I gained FOUR POUNDS!!! I've lost no measurements with 30DS--instead, I've gotten bigger!

What am I doing wrong????

    You increased your exercise, which is encouraging your body to retain (water especially) so it can repair itself. That's why you're seeing a gain. Drink more water and keep going, hopefully you'll see the weight come off. Also, make certain you aren't undereating or overreporting your exercise in the process. :smile:

    From what I understand, exercise can make you retain water because your muscles are being broken down (tiny tears), so they hold onto water in order to repair themselves.

    In my experience, when I first start exercising after a log stretch without exercise (or if I boost my exercise) it takes 1-2 weeks before the scale catches up.

    I would highly recommend getting a heart rate monitor with a chest strap so that you are not over estimating your calories burned.
